Fitment Gen3 Head/Gen4 block

Post by MylerMr2 »

Can anyone confirm the fitment between the gen3 3SGTE head and the Gen4 3SGTE block.
My planned setup is, Gen3 3sgte Head, Gen4 3sgte Caldina Block (gen2 crank and rods along with Forged pistons)

Any builds using this head and block setup? will be using the gen4 oil pump housing to use COP.

Re: Fitment Gen3 Head/Gen4 block

Post by GDII »

No issues. It's the oil pump that causes the problem which you have already sorted.
